Web11 feb. 2024 · Measure Your Recommended Tennis Racquet Grip Size There are 2 easy ways to measure your grip size. If you have the racquet on hand, grip the racquet and place the index finger of your other hand in between your fingers and palm. You should be able to fit just one finger in between. WebThe most accurate method of determining the correct grip size is to measure the length from the tip of the ring finger to the middle of the palm of the hand (2nd line). This is your hand measurement. Each measurement corresponds to a matched grip size. What is L1, L2, L3 in tennis racket sizes? That just refers to the size of the handle on the racket. The larger the number (L5) the larger the handle on the racket. The smaller the number, of course, the smaller the handle.
